Transaction 61b94c1d2a74e9bb866e9418bae3f45a1c9ca12358af4dde7662865d47707f73
1 Input
1 Output
-
61b94c1d2a74e9bb866e9418bae3f45a1c9ca12358af4dde7662865d47707f73:0
- value
- 59817
- script pubkey
- OP_0 OP_PUSHBYTES_32 3130e52c6035618c53e81bfe01d99dc2db4bea339fa0c4ae8e64dfaf2694a981
- address
- bc1qxycw2trqx4scc5lgr0lqrkvactd5h63nn7svft5wvn067f554xqsxkfvfs